Monday January 26 is expected to be a cold but largely dry day across Nottinghamshire, with extensive cloud cover and only a small chance of rain for much of the daytime period.
Early morning
The day will begin cold and cloudy, with temperatures around 1°C. Rain chances are very low during the early morning, generally below five per cent. Winds will be light from the east at around 4 to 5 mph, giving a chilly start to the day with the potential for a slight frost in sheltered areas.
Midday
Through late morning and into midday, skies will remain overcast but dry. Temperatures will rise slowly to around 4°C. Rain risk remains minimal, with probabilities staying below five per cent. Winds will gradually veer towards the east-south-east and strengthen slightly to around 6 to 8 mph.
Afternoon
The afternoon will stay dry but cold, with temperatures reaching around 5°C. Cloud cover will remain extensive, limiting any brightness. Winds will become moderate from the east-south-east at around 8 to 10 mph, with gusts approaching 20 to 21 mph in exposed areas.
Evening
During the evening, conditions will become increasingly unsettled. Cloud will thicken further and the chance of rain will rise steadily from around 30 per cent early in the evening to 70 per cent by late evening. Temperatures will hold near 5°C, while east-south-easterly winds strengthen to around 12 to 13 mph, with gusts close to 29 mph, bringing a colder and wetter end to the day.
